Understanding Sexual Assault and Schizophrenia Co-Occurrence
Sexual assault and schizophrenia often co-occur, creating a complex challenge for individuals affected and healthcare providers in Macomb. It’s crucial to understand this connection as it impacts treatment strategies and recovery outcomes. Studies show that individuals with schizophrenia are at a higher risk of experiencing sexual assault due to various factors, including cognitive impairments, social isolation, and altered perceptions. On the other hand, victims of sexual assault may develop schizophrenia or experience a worsening of existing symptoms as a result of the trauma.
A sexual assault attorney in Illinois can play a vital role in advocating for survivors’ rights and guiding them through legal processes. Co-occurring conditions require integrated treatment approaches, often involving mental health professionals, therapists specializing in trauma, and support services. Early intervention and access to comprehensive care are essential to improving outcomes and helping individuals regain control of their lives.

Treatment Approaches for Schizophrenia in Macomb County
In Macomb County, treatment options for schizophrenia often involve a multi-faceted approach that combines medication, psychotherapy, and support services. Mental health professionals work closely with individuals affected by schizophrenia to manage symptoms, improve their quality of life, and reduce the risk of relapse. Antipsychotic medications are commonly prescribed to control hallucinations and delusions, while c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) helps patients develop coping strategies and enhance their problem-solving skills.
Support groups and family involvement play a crucial role in the recovery process.
